«javascript» etiketlenmiş sorular

ECMAScript'te (JavaScript / JS) ve çeşitli lehçelerinde / uygulamalarında (ActionScript hariç) programlama ile ilgili sorular için. Bu etiket nadiren tek başına kullanılır, ancak çoğunlukla [node.js], [jquery], [json] ve [html] etiketleriyle ilişkilendirilir.

10
Değişkenleri tanımsız olarak veya tanımsız olarak bağımsız değişken olarak ayarlayabilir miyim?
JavaScript undefinedve nulldeğerler konusunda biraz kafam karıştı . if (!testvar)Aslında ne yapar ? O test mu undefinedve nullya sadece undefined? Bir değişken tanımlandıktan sonra onu tekrar temizleyebilir miyim undefined(bu nedenle değişkeni silerim)? undefinedParametre olarak iletebilir miyim ? Örneğin: function test(var1, var2, var3) { } test("value1", undefined, "value2");


5
Düğüm nesnesi ile Element nesnesi arasındaki fark nedir?
Düğüm nesnesi ve Element nesnesi arasında tamamen kafam karıştı. NodeList nesnesini document.getElementById()döndürürken Element nesnesini document.getElementsByClassName()döndürür (Elements veya Nodes Koleksiyonu?) Eğer div bir Element Object ise div Node nesnesi ne olacak? Düğüm Nesnesi nedir? Belge nesnesi, Öğe nesnesi ve Metin Nesnesi de Düğüm nesnesi mi? David Flanagan'ın 'Belge nesnesi, Öğe Nesneleri …
304 javascript  html  dom 

6
Google Harita API v3 - sınırları ve merkezi ayarlama
Kısa süre önce Google Maps API V3'e geçtim. Ben bir diziden işaretçileri çizen basit bir örnek üzerinde çalışıyorum, ancak nasıl işaretlemek için otomatik olarak merkezleme ve yakınlaştırma bilmiyorum. Google'ın kendi belgeleri dahil olmak üzere net yüksek ve düşük aradım, ancak net bir cevap bulamadım. Koordinatların ortalamasını alabileceğimi biliyorum, ama yakınlaştırmayı …

19
Kaçan URL parametresini al
URL parametrelerini alabilir ve JavaScript hatası çıktı olmadan bu arama dizesini destekleyen bir jQuery eklentisi arıyorum: "hatalı biçimlendirilmiş URI dizisi". Bunu destekleyen bir jQuery eklentisi yoksa, bunu desteklemek için nasıl değiştirileceğini bilmem gerekir. ?search=%E6%F8%E5 Kod çözüldüğünde URL parametresinin değeri şöyle olmalıdır: æøå (karakterler Norveççe'dir). Sunucuya erişimim yok, bu yüzden üzerinde …

8
JQuery ile bir öğenin kimliğini değiştirme
JQuery kullanarak bir öğenin kimliğini değiştirmek gerekiyor. Görünüşe göre bunlar işe yaramıyor: jQuery(this).prev("li").attr("id")="newid" jQuery(this).prev("li")="newid" Aşağıdaki kod ile bunu yapabilirim öğrendim: jQuery(this).prev("li")show(function() { this.id="newid"; }); Ama bu benim için doğru gözükmüyor. Daha iyi bir yol olmalı, değil mi? Ayrıca, olmaması durumunda, show / hide veya diğer efektler yerine başka hangi yöntemi …
302 javascript  jquery 


12
RequireJS'nin Gerekli Komut Dosyalarını Önbelleğe Almasını Engelleme
RequireJS, javascript dosyalarını önbelleğe alan dahili bir şey yapıyor gibi görünüyor. Gerekli dosyalardan birinde değişiklik yaparsam değişikliklerin uygulanabilmesi için dosyayı yeniden adlandırmam gerekir. Dosya adının sonuna sorgu dizesi parametresi olarak bir sürüm numarası eklemenin yaygın hilesi requirjs ile çalışmaz <script src="jsfile.js?v2"></script> Ne aradığımı, her güncellendiğinde komut dosyalarımı yeniden adlandırmak zorunda …


30
Bir alt öğeyi gezdirirken HTML5 sürükle ve bırak özelliği tetiklendi
Yaşadığım sorun dragleave, bir öğenin alt öğesini gezdirirken bir öğenin olayının başlatılmasıdır . Ayrıca, dragenterana eleman tekrar geri getirildiğinde tetiklenmez. Basitleştirilmiş bir keman yaptım: http://jsfiddle.net/pimvdb/HU6Mk/1/ . HTML: <div id="drag" draggable="true">drag me</div> <hr> <div id="drop"> drop here <p>child</p> parent </div> aşağıdaki JavaScript ile: $('#drop').bind({ dragenter: function() { $(this).addClass('red'); }, dragleave: function() …


14
JSON yerine oluşturulan HTML'yi döndürmek neden kötü bir uygulamadır? Yoksa öyle mi?
JQuery veya benzer bir çerçeve kullanarak özel URL'lerinizden / Web hizmetlerinizden HTML içeriği yüklemek oldukça kolaydır. Bu yaklaşımı birçok kez ve şimdiye kadar kullandım ve performansı tatmin edici buldum. Ancak tüm kitaplar, tüm uzmanlar, oluşturulan HTML yerine JSON'u kullanmamı sağlamaya çalışıyor. HTML'den çok daha üstün olan nedir? Çok daha hızlı …
301 javascript  jquery  html  ajax  json 




Sitemizi kullandığınızda şunları okuyup anladığınızı kabul etmiş olursunuz: Çerez Politikası ve Gizlilik Politikası.
Licensed under cc by-sa 3.0 with attribution required.